In Authentic Relating and Circling we practice showing on the outside more of what's going on inside us.

We get together to meet people and connect at a deeper level than we usually get to have in our everyday lives. It's beautiful and it's fun. Sharing more of our truth is the way to have deeper, stronger connections and relationships. It's not easy, so we practice together.

WHAT EXACTLY IS IT?
Every week we practice being human together.
It's like yoga, but stretching our souls.
It's like meditation, but out loud with each other.
It's like improv music--something unexpected gets created together.

Authentic Relating Games are a way to connect with other people in a context where everyone is invited to be vulnerable. Practicing vulnerability, self-disclosure, and deeper connections is a little easier when we all do it together. It's fun, and there's no wrong way to do it!

Circling is an amazing practice I learned from certified facilitators and dear friends in Dallas/Austin, TX. It’s what happens when we place our attention, awareness, presence, and curiosity from meditation on both on yourself and others through conversation.
